Quietmarsh migrations follow expand/contract. Apply additive changes first: new columns nullable, new tables empty, indexes built concurrently. Deploy app code that writes to both shapes. Verify dual writes in the canary pool for one full traffic cycle before running the contract phase. Never drop or rename in the same release that adds. The migration runner authenticates to the coordination service via its env file; rollbacks read the same config. Before invoking `qm migrate up`, append this line to the runner's env file:

sealed setting: LEDGER_TOKEN5=6d086

Subject: Memtrace cut-over complete

Team,

Cut-over to Memtrace v2 for GPU memory profiling finished last night. Old v1 agents are disabled; any tickets referencing v1 dashboards should be closed as resolved-by-migration. Sampling overhead is now under 2% and allocation traces include kernel names. Known gap: profiles older than 30 days were not migrated. Point customers at the v2 docs for setup questions. For reference when troubleshooting, the agent now runs with the following configuration.

settings of bagaf-bawip:
[aldax]
port = 5000
region = south-4
host = aldax.brasklabs.corp
team = brivan
timeout_ms = 2000
retries = 2

Onboarding: Tallypipe sidecar. Aggregates pod metrics, flushes to the Gravewell store every 15s. Review focus: backpressure handling and label cardinality caps. Config lives in the sidecar chart; secrets come from the sealed metrics vault. Vault auto-seals on node drain. If you hit a sealed vault during review, unseal it with the recovery passphrase kept directly below this line.

recovery phrase for yagag-kafop: zorael-eliath-olimir-norys-drumir-pelax-holael-juldor-alddor

## Runbook — Telemetry Payload Compression

Glimmerfold agents compress telemetry payloads before shipping them to the ingest tier. If ingest CPU spikes or payloads arrive truncated, check the compression settings first — mismatched codecs between agent and collector are the usual culprit. Never disable compression in prod; the uplink cannot absorb uncompressed volume. When rolling agents, change one setting at a time and watch the decode-error dashboard. The standard configuration values are as follows.

config for tawep-tajof:
[fenael]
host = fenael.tolvaqlabs.corp
user = fenael_svc
database = fenael_prod